Description
“The Butterfly Effect” is a 2004 science fiction thriller directed by Eric Bress and J. Mackye Gruber. The movie stars Ashton Kutcher, Amy Smart, and Elden Henson in lead roles. The plot revolves around Evan Treborn (Ashton Kutcher), a young man who discovers that he has the power to travel back in time and alter events from his childhood, leading to unforeseen consequences in the present. The movie explores the concept of time travel and its repercussions, making it a must-watch for science fiction enthusiasts. The movie’s narrative is non-linear, and the viewer is taken on a journey through Evan’s multiple attempts to change his past to improve his present. Plot
The movie’s plot revolves around Evan Treborn, who suffers from blackouts and memory loss due to traumatic events from his childhood. Evan discovers that he can travel back in time to these events and change them. However, each change has unforeseen consequences on the present. Evan continually attempts to change his past to improve his present, leading to a series of events that eventually lead to a heartbreaking conclusion.
Cast
The movie’s cast includes Ashton Kutcher as Evan Treborn, Amy Smart as Kayleigh Miller, Elden Henson as Lenny Kagan, and William Lee Scott as Tommy Miller. Reception
“The Butterfly Effect” received mixed reviews from critics but has since gained a cult following. The movie’s unique plot and non-linear narrative have made it a favorite among science fiction enthusiasts. The movie was also a commercial success, grossing over $96 million worldwide.
